Orange Ballについて
Orange Ballは強盗などがきたときに投げつけます
車にぶつけても有効です
Orange Ballには特殊なインクが入っており洗ってもなかなか落ちません
特殊な臭いもつき洗ってもなかなか落ちません
警察が捜査しやすくなります
町の人たちは警察と協力的です

It's been around for years that they have "forensic dyes" which can tie a person in to a scene of a crime. The intruder alarm activates a mist curtain which tags the crim. for weeks and weeks. The dyes are unique to one organisation. We use it in a paint which covers all removable components of our computers at college. The police caught several students that way!
